Job Summary
This is a Test Engineering position focusing on the verification and validation of critical U.S. Navy equipment designed and manufactured by DRS Naval Power Systems. Our Test Engineering team is responsible for ensuring products meet requirements and is designed for test ability. The test engineers II responsibilities include supporting review/developing project scope of work, planning, developing/executing test procedures and designing test fixtures to verify and validate products at various stages of the product life cycle.
